ZEITGEIST ZERO produce a sensational mix of precise electronica with elements of guitars, drums and keys intertwining seamlessly around passionate female vocals. This results in a sensational, critically acclaimed stage show that guarantees to draw in the audience with their visual effects and energetic stage presence. In addition to releasing two albums, ZEITGEIST ZERO have featured on a movie soundtrack, a music video, numerous compilation albums, radio shows magazines and much, much more. ZEITGEIST ZERO are the rising alternative sensation that you cannot afford to miss out on. Since launching from their hometown of Leeds UK, ZEITGEIST ZERO have so far released two award winning albums and are on the crux of releasing their much anticipated EP. Their self-titled album released in 2005 was met with international critical acclaim and launched the band into the festival scene across Europe. This success was then followed up by their second album release 'Dead to the World' in 2009; a sensational dark and dirtier album mixed by John Fryer (HIM, NIN) and mastered by John Dent (Goldfrapp). With this impressive back catalogue and stunning live performances, ZEITGEIST ZERO were at the forefront of the ground breaking 'Beyond the Veil festival', legendary 'Whitby Gothic Weekend', popular 'Madrid Gothic Festival' and massive 'Wave Gotik Treffen Festival' in Leipzig Germany, featuring 150 bands and 25,000 people. Rising steadily through both the UK and European alternative scenes, ZEITGEIST ZERO have gone from strength to strength with international recognition. This has included producing a sound track to Andrey Iskanov's Russian film 'Ingression', appearing in Mick Mercer's musical anthology book 'Music To Die For' and winning Germany's Dark Spy Magazine's album of the month. Most recently the band has produced a new music video for their much anticipated single 'When the Lights Go Down' as a part of their soon to be released EP.   • Members

    TERESA DEAD .. Lead Singer/Songwriter .. .. CORIN ZERO .. Guitars/Synths/Programming .. .. BEX NOIRE .. Bass/Backing Vocals .. .. JAMES GRAVE .. Keyboards/Backing Vocals .. .. TOM CURSE Drums
  • Influences

    Everything from the big band jazz of Al Bowlly and the blues of Bessie Smith through to the rock 'n' roll of the 50's, the punk and new wave bands of the late 70's through to the electronics of Depeche Mode and the Prodigy through to the metal of Danzig and Rammstein. .. We particularly like music that is not afraid to cross genres or mix guitars with keyboards like Faith No More. .. We are often compared to Blondie or early Garbage.
  • Sounds Like

    Switchblade Symphony, shredded through Garbage's mid-period and drip-fed with some Lydia Lunch and a pinch of Reznor.

~ Zeitgeist Zero are one of the most exciting and fastest growing bands in the alternative music scene. Simultaneously jaunty and jaundiced, the band combines synthesizers with the more human elements of guitars, melodic piano and passionate female vocals. Often compared to Blondie and Garbage, the band play edgy, progressive music with a rock 'n' roll attitude. Lyrically personal experiences are drawn upon to write emotional songs with catchy hooks and sing-a-long melodies that could teach any pop artist a thing or two about catchy hook construction.The band burst on to the alternative music-scene in early 2003, and within months had created such an impression with their passionate, energetic and unique live shows, that they soon appeared on several compilation albums.

Their self-titled album was released in 2005 to international critical acclaim and brought the band to the forefront of the “Festival-scene” with a stunning performance at the ground breaking Beyond The Veill in their home city of Leeds. Festival invitations came from the UK and Europe, including the huge 2006 Wave Gotik Treffen (150 bands, 25,000 people) in Leipzig Germany and the legendary Whitby Gothic Weekend in 2009.

With increased confidence and a new purpose-built recording studio the bands second album ‘Dead To The World’ (2009) exudes style and revels in the glamour of the 40’s and 50’s with eye-catching photography and album design. Mixed by John Fryer (HIM, NIN) and mastered by John Dent (Goldfrapp), Teresa’s vocals sweep over cool electronics and cold uncaring guitar to form a dirtier, darker album than their 2005 debut.

Going from strength to strength the band have recently been featured on the soundtrack of Andrey Iskanov’s latest Russian horror movie ‘Ingression’ and appeared in ‘Music To Die For’ a music anthology book by the seminal Mick Mercer. Along with well as over 30 magazines appearances (including ‘Dead To The World’ being voted favourite album by Dark Spy Magazine’s reviewing panel) and with close to 100 radio appearances behind them, the Zeitgeist Zero phenomenon continues at an accelerated pace. ~
